Blick ins Tal I. 1922.
Watercolor and gouache over pencil drawing.
Signed and dated lower right, titled lower left. On creme wove paper with machine-made laid paper structure. 50 x 65.5 cm (19.6 x 25.7 in). The full sheet.
"Blick ins Tal I" shows a landscape in the Salzkammergut and served as preliminary study for the painting 'Alpenlandschaft' (Blick nach Salzburg, Vogt 1922/15.)
Image with overpainted color specification. [KD].
One of the Erich Heckel's typical landscape watercolors from the 1920s.

Watercolors that Erich Heckel made in the 1920s show the spontaneous panache that made his works from before World War I so special. The graphic duct is firm and decisive, the compact forms deliver proof of a sense of standardization that made for the tenor of his works from the expressionist era. However, the coloring already hints at the transition his artistic creation would undergo. Erich Heckel's feel for an effective composition is clearly traceable in the arrangement of this composition.
